Output d4f6820b1c211532c5d5a80b021214e8dfe257eeb7ea7bfc49f05674979d58ec:2

value
123834011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834591db61c9e19b96ed29095db72eb73eb107c1 OP_EQUAL
address
3Df7nTukBKuKvdSLd2xVdgbnDvn84G7jy1
transaction
d4f6820b1c211532c5d5a80b021214e8dfe257eeb7ea7bfc49f05674979d58ec
spent
true